我已经通过php脚本发布tweet有一段时间了。版本1.1。
现在,我需要使用新的API版本2发布推文。
我尝试过的实现使用composer在project目录中创建一个composer.json文件,我认为该文件指向API接口的源代码。
我有一个非常旧的Centos 6.3版本和一个非常旧的php 5.3.3版本。当我试图使用composer创建json文件时,需要库.....我得到了一个错误,我已经确定是由特定版本的php引起的。所以我从来没有得到composer.json文件。(noweh/twitter-api-v2-php)。
有谁能告诉我,如果我不使用 composer ,我是否能制作这部作品?
似乎不是php的升级,这可能会有帮助。
我可能不得不得到一个新的平台与更新的Linux去,但认为如果我能得到推文去,它会给予我时间来创建一个新的盒子。
谢谢.
composer 需要新的/twitter-api-v2
您的PHP 5.3.3版本受CVE-2013-6420影响,无法安全执行证书验证,强烈建议您升级。
[逻辑异常]
ComposerRepository:未定义的$数据。请在以下位置报告
https://github.com/composer/composer/issues/new的一个。
需要[--dev] [--模拟运行] [--首选源] [--首选分发] [--首选安装首选安装] [--已修复] [--不建议] [--无进度] [--无更新] [--无安装] [--更新无dev] [-w|--使用依赖项更新] [-W|--使用所有依赖项更新] [--使用依赖项] [--使用所有依赖项] [--忽略平台请求忽略平台请求] [--忽略平台请求] [--首选稳定的] [--首选最低的] [--排序包] [-o|--优化-自动加载程序] [-a|--类别对映-权威] [--apcu-autoloader] [--apcu-autoloader-前置词APCU-自动载入程式-前置词] [--] []...
我在composer.org上找到了一个关于php5.3.3版本的讨论,讨论了一个问题,但从来没有得到一个经过测试的解决方案。
1条答案
按热度按时间snz8szmq1#
你不应该使用PHP
5.3
。它支持ended almost a decade ago。在撰写本文时,您应该升级到PHP
8.2
。你的OS发行版也是如此。